Skip the processed snacks at the school canteen. A better lifestyle begins with traditional, nutrient-dense Sri Lankan foods. Incorporating fresh fruits like papaya, mango, and guava provides essential vitamins. Swapping sugary snacks for local treats like konda kavum in moderation, or nutrient-rich options like boiled chickpea ( kadala ) and green gram ( mung eta ), keeps energy levels stable during long study sessions.
